在现代开发中,GitHub 已成为最重要的代码托管平台之一。然而,由于某些原因,访问 GitHub 的速度可能会受到影响,尤其是在某些地区。因此,如何实现 C加速GitHub 就显得尤为重要。本文将详细介绍多种加速方法,包括使用CDN、代理和其他工具,帮助用户快速访问 GitHub。
1. C加速GitHub的背景
在国内,直接访问 GitHub 的速度常常不尽如人意,这可能会导致代码下载缓慢、页面加载延迟等问题。为了提高开发效率,很多开发者需要寻求各种加速手段。通过使用一些工具和技术,可以显著改善 GitHub 的访问速度。
2. 使用CDN加速GitHub访问
2.1 什么是CDN?
CDN(Content Delivery Network) 是一种分布式网络,通过将内容存储在离用户更近的节点上,以提高数据传输的速度和可靠性。
2.2 CDN的工作原理
CDN 会根据用户的地理位置,将请求导向最近的服务器,减少数据传输的延迟。
2.3 如何使用CDN加速GitHub
- 选择合适的CDN服务:例如,Cloudflare、Fastly等
- 配置DNS:将你的GitHub项目链接指向CDN的域名
- 验证加速效果:通过测速工具对比访问速度
3. 使用代理服务加速GitHub
3.1 代理的定义
代理服务器 是一个中间服务器,用户通过它来访问 GitHub,从而绕过网络限制,提高访问速度。
3.2 如何使用代理服务
- 选择代理服务商:如蓝灯、Shadowsocks等
- 配置代理设置:根据提供商的指南进行设置
- 测试连接:确保通过代理成功访问 GitHub
4. 使用开源工具进行加速
4.1 常见开源工具介绍
- Gitee:国内的代码托管平台,支持从 GitHub 导入项目
- GitHub镜像站:一些专门提供 GitHub 镜像的站点,可以加速访问
4.2 如何使用这些工具
- 注册并登录Gitee
- 导入GitHub项目:根据提示导入需要的项目
- 访问镜像站:直接访问镜像站点以下载代码
5. 常见问题解答(FAQ)
5.1 GitHub的访问速度为何如此缓慢?
由于网络环境、地理位置和运营商的限制,很多用户在国内访问 GitHub 时可能会遇到速度慢的问题。
5.2 如何选择合适的CDN?
选择时需考虑以下因素:
- 服务覆盖范围
- 用户评价
- 费用和性能
5.3 使用代理是否安全?
- 选择信誉良好的代理服务提供商可以有效降低风险。
- 建议在使用公共代理时注意个人信息安全。
5.4 是否所有工具都适合所有人?
不同用户的网络环境和需求不同,建议根据自己的实际情况选择适合的工具。
5.5 Gitee导入GitHub项目的限制是什么?
- 部分大型项目可能因限制时间而无法直接导入。
- 项目的私密性设置也可能影响导入成功。
6. 结论
在日常开发中,C加速GitHub 是提升工作效率的有效方法。通过使用CDN、代理以及其他开源工具,用户可以大幅提高访问速度,保证代码的顺畅下载和使用。希望本文能帮助你解决访问 GitHub 的难题,提升开发体验。
正文完